Self-employed persons by economic activity (NACE Rev. 2) in Slovakia
Slovakia: Self-employed persons by economic activity (NACE Rev. 2) was 397.8 Thousand persons in 2025. ▲ Rising
Self-employed persons by economic activity (NACE Rev. 2) in Slovakia, 2008–2025
Source: Eurostat. Measured in Thousand persons.
Analysis
Slovakia recorded 397.8 Thousand persons for self-employed persons by economic activity (nace rev. 2) in 2025. That is the highest value across all 18 years on record.
That represents a change of up 2.4% on the previous year and up 9.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, self-employed persons by economic activity (nace rev. 2) in Slovakia peaked at 397.8 Thousand persons in 2025 and was at its lowest, 332 Thousand persons, in 2008.
Slovakia ranks 22nd of 45 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.
Self-employed persons by economic activity (NACE Rev. 2) in Slovakia, year by year
| Year | Thousand persons |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2008 | 332 Thousand persons | — |
| 2009 | 367.4 Thousand persons | +10.7% |
| 2010 | 366.8 Thousand persons | -0.2% |
| 2011 | 367.4 Thousand persons | +0.2% |
| 2012 | 358.3 Thousand persons | -2.5% |
| 2013 | 360 Thousand persons | +0.5% |
| 2014 | 361.8 Thousand persons | +0.5% |
| 2015 | 363.3 Thousand persons | +0.4% |
| 2016 | 381.5 Thousand persons | +5.0% |
| 2017 | 383.6 Thousand persons | +0.6% |
| 2018 | 377.8 Thousand persons | -1.5% |
| 2019 | 386.2 Thousand persons | +2.2% |
| 2020 | 376.1 Thousand persons | -2.6% |
| 2021 | 380.1 Thousand persons | +1.1% |
| 2022 | 387 Thousand persons | +1.8% |
| 2023 | 392.9 Thousand persons | +1.5% |
| 2024 | 388.4 Thousand persons | -1.1% |
| 2025 | 397.8 Thousand persons | +2.4% |
